Vodacom not willing to assist in deceased estate

My dad passed away in October, after his death we went to a vodacom shop to report his death. They sent us to vodaworld. Went there on the 26th of October and provided the lady with a copy of the death certificate. I wasnt sure whether I wanted to cancel the contract or transfer it to my name so she told me to speak to the legal dept.she told me to deposit the November bill into their account so long, which I did. Last week I got an sms saying that the account was in arrears, I phoned and it turns out the debit order bounced since my dads ac were frozen. they billed me R100 for this;I asked them to reverse the charge since it didnt bounce on purpose, my dad was a loyal customer and since we did inform them of his death, they refused and told me I was lying about reporting it. I then asked them to do a change of ownership, they told me to email them all the docs.4 days later when I phoned again they told me that they havent even looked at my mail & to go to a vodacom store, what a waste of time.yesterday I complained to their customer service, got no response, not surprising. Ive spend hours on the phone trying to sort this out but they are the most incompetent bunch of people ever!!
